VANSIL® WG

Wollastonite

Category:

VANSIL® WG Wollastonite is a high aspect ratio, long needle grade of wollastonite.  It is used principally as a mineral filler and reinforcing agent to enhance mechanical strength properties in high build coatings, texture paint, and block fillers.  In high film build coatings, the needle-like shape of VANSIL WG improves mud crack resistance and sag resistance, while also contributing to peak retention in texture coatings.  The naturally high pH of wollastonite helps to buffer latex paints and coatings, which contributes to improved corrosion resistance and weathering.  This also extends in-can stability and prolongs the lifetime of the coating.  In calcium silicate board and fiber cement, VANSIL WG increases flexural and compressive strength, reduces shrinkage, and reduces cracking. 

It is recommended that high aspect ratio grades of VANSIL be added late in process to avoid possible damage to the needle structure from high shear mixing.
